Patient Access Rep - CVH Urgent Care - Full Time   POSITION SUMMARY: To serve as the conduit to information flowing into and out of the physician practice. Specifically answering patient and other pertinent phone calls, triaging the situation and assisting in providing a solution for the caller.   In addition, scheduling patient appointments, performing patient callbacks and assisting all members of the practice team. POSITION REQUIREMENTS: Minimum Education: * High School Diploma or equivalent. Minimum Work Experience: * Reading, writing, organizing, and filing skills. * Professional phone etiquette. * Previous customer service experience. * Customer service skills. * Computer and word processing skills. POSITION 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S: Triage * Answer incoming telephone calls. * Triage patient phone calls. * Assess the level of need for each patient call. * Direct or assist in the solution for the patient. * Make follow up phone calls as necessary. * Work with Medical Assistants and physicians to solve patient problems. * Work with other medical facilities to solve patient problems. * Respond to patient issues and create solutions. * Document all interaction for inclusion in the patient electronic medical record. * File information as needed, scan information as needed. Scheduling * Schedule all new and existing patient visits. * Provide assistance in preparing the patient for their next visit. * Mail out any necessary forms to patient's home prior to visit. * Make patient reminder calls when appropriate. * Work with Medical Assistants and Physicians to create an efficient and effective schedule. * Serve as an ambassador to patients. * Works with physicians to ensure all encounter forms are completed at time of service and coding is accurate and representative of the patient visit. * Posts payments from Patients and Third Party payers to EMR, patient form and scan documents. * Collect Copay and check in-patient. * Schedule CVH Radiology and check out patient. * Schedule follow up appointment. * Balance payments with remittance advice. * Prepare payments for deposit. Authorizations/Referrals * Obtain necessary authorizations from insurance companies for procedures and tests performed in office and to outside vendors and physicians. * Send necessary records to outside vendors and physicians to facilitate referral. * Schedule referral when appropriate and notify patient. * Keep accurate logs of referrals made.
